Rochester Electronics

📍 Newburyport, Massachusetts, USA📅 Est. 1981🔗 Official Site →

Rochester Electronics is the world's largest authorized distributor of end-of-life (EOL) semiconductors, providing a continuous source of supply for critical applications. Rochester is authorized by over 70 semiconductor manufacturers to continue the supply of their discontinued products with full manufacturer quality and traceability.
